5€ VDR streamdev-client

DVB kortit, emolevyt, adapterit, antennit, kotelot jne
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 25.07.2013 20:34

dj kirjoitti:Ehkä sulla on sen verran uusi distro että siellä on 256 värinen terminaali määritetty. Vippi ei sitä asetusta varmaankaan ymmärrä. Mitä 'set | grep TERM' sanoo (bash shell)?

Jos haluat tehdä skriptin jossa määritys tehdään, aja se 'source skriptinnimi' komennolla sisään istuntoon (bash shell edelleen). Voit asian edelleen tarkistaa 'set | grep TERM'.
Ei paljon tarvitse greppailla, kun pelkkä set komento antaa näin juhlavan listan:

Koodi: Valitse kaikki

IFS='
'
PATH='/usr/local/bin:/usr/bin:/sbin:/bin'
PPID='106'
PS1='\w \$ '
PS2='> '
PS4='+ '
PWD='/'
Source komentoa ei edes vipin busyboxissa ole.
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Avatar
dj
Yli-ihminen
Viestit: 668
Liittynyt: 22.08.2004 3:00

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ja dj » 25.07.2013 20:50

Oletko laitteessa kiinni suoraan? Oletin että verkon yli. Nuo kommenot ajetaan ensin koneella jolla otat yhteyden vippiin. Komentojen jälkeen vasta yhteys vippiin, ehkä nano toimii..

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 25.07.2013 20:56

dj kirjoitti:Oletko laitteessa kiinni suoraan? Oletin että verkon yli. Nuo kommenot ajetaan ensin koneella jolla otat yhteyden vippiin. Komentojen jälkeen vasta yhteys vippiin, ehkä nano toimii..
Jaa, ihan Puttyllä touhuan. Loppujen lopuksi tuo on murheista pienin. Pääasia olisi saada tekstit toimimaan tässäkin vehkeessä. Seuraavaksi olisi kiva saada localet toimimaan, että saisi vdr:n suomenkieliseksi.
Sittenhän voi periaatteessa lopettaa koko virittelyn ja lyödä vaikka koko höskä pakettiin muiden ihmeteltäväksi.
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Avatar
rofafor
Optikkoliikkeen kopiovastaava
Viestit: 1365
Liittynyt: 26.03.2004 3:00
Paikkakunta: Internet

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ja rofafor » 25.07.2013 21:31

Critter kirjoitti:Seuraavaksi olisi kiva saada localet toimimaan, että saisi vdr:n suomenkieliseksi.
VDR:n logista näkee kohtuu suoraan mikä on ongelmana localen kanssa.

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 25.07.2013 21:39

rofafor kirjoitti: VDR:n logista näkee kohtuu suoraan mikä on ongelmana localen kanssa.
Siinä se mitä vdr kertoo:

Koodi: Valitse kaikki

Jul 25 21:20:28 192 user.err vdr: [2368] VDR version 2.0.2 started
Jul 25 21:20:28 192 user.err vdr: [2368] codeset is 'UTF-8' - known
Jul 25 21:20:29 192 user.err vdr: [2368] found 0 locales in /mnt/etc/locale
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'deu,ger'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'slv,slo'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'ita'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'dut,nla,nld'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'prt'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'fra,fre'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'nor'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'fin,suo'
Jul 25 21:20:29 192 user.err vdr: [2368] no locale for language code 'pol'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'esl,spa'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'ell,gre'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'sve,swe'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'rom,rum'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'hun'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'cat,cln'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'rus'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'srb,srp,scr,scc'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'hrv'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'est'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'dan'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'cze,ces'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'tur'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'ukr'
Jul 25 21:20:30 192 user.err vdr: [2368] no locale for language code 'ara'
Ja ko. kansiossa on kaikki vdr localet mitä käännöstyön jälkeen oli olemassa.
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Avatar
rofafor
Optikkoliikkeen kopiovastaava
Viestit: 1365
Liittynyt: 26.03.2004 3:00
Paikkakunta: Internet

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ja rofafor » 25.07.2013 22:09

Critter kirjoitti:Ja ko. kansiossa on kaikki vdr localet mitä käännöstyön jälkeen oli olemassa.
Onhan "/mnt/etc/locale/fi_FI/LC_MESSAGES/vdr.mo" varmasti olemassa ja vdr-prosessilla lukuoikeudet siihen?

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 25.07.2013 22:16

rofafor kirjoitti:
Critter kirjoitti:Ja ko. kansiossa on kaikki vdr localet mitä käännöstyön jälkeen oli olemassa.
Onhan "/mnt/etc/locale/fi_FI/LC_MESSAGES/vdr.mo" varmasti olemassa ja vdr-prosessilla lukuoikeudet siihen?

Koodi: Valitse kaikki

~ # ls /mnt/etc/locale/fi_FI/LC_MESSAGES/ -la
drwxr-xr-x    2 root     root         4096 Jul  4 19:00 .
drwxr-xr-x    3 root     root         4096 Jul  4 19:00 ..
-rw-r--r--    1 root     root         4661 Jul 23 00:14 vdr-elvis.mo
-rw-r--r--    1 root     root        40774 Jul 23 00:14 vdr-epgsearch.mo
-rw-r--r--    1 root     root         7338 Jul 23 00:14 vdr-femon.mo
-rw-r--r--    1 root     root         1421 Jul 23 00:14 vdr-osdteletext.mo
-rw-r--r--    1 root     root         3007 Jul 23 00:14 vdr-skinsoppalusikka.mo
-rw-r--r--    1 root     root         1318 Jul 23 00:14 vdr-streamdev-client.mo
-rw-r--r--    1 root     root         1912 Jul 23 00:14 vdr-streamdev-server.mo
-rw-r--r--    1 root     root         1582 Jul 23 00:14 vdr-text2skin.mo
-rw-r--r--    1 root     root         1582 Jul 23 00:14 vdr-ttxtsubs.mo
-rw-r--r--    1 root     root          395 Jul 23 00:14 vdr-vip1710.mo
-rw-r--r--    1 root     root        29826 Jul 23 00:14 vdr.mo
~ #
Ja jos root häiritsee.. Niin vipissä ei ole mitään muuta kuin root käyttäjä.
Voisihan sitä vaikka huvikseen chmod 777 laittaa noille ja kokeilla..
EDIT: Kokeiltu.. ei auttanu
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Avatar
rofafor
Optikkoliikkeen kopiovastaava
Viestit: 1365
Liittynyt: 26.03.2004 3:00
Paikkakunta: Internet

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ja rofafor » 25.07.2013 23:13

Critter kirjoitti:Ja jos root häiritsee..
Ei se häiritse ja noi näyttää hyvältä. Onhan busyboxistanne enabloitu locale-tuki ja onko masiinaan asennettu yhtään localea (locale -a)?

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 25.07.2013 23:22

rofafor kirjoitti:
Critter kirjoitti:Ja jos root häiritsee..
Ei se häiritse ja noi näyttää hyvältä. Onhan busyboxistanne enabloitu locale-tuki ja onko masiinaan asennettu yhtään localea (locale -a)?
Vaikuttaisi vissin sitten siltä, ette ko. tukea ole. Koska locale komentoa ei löydy.
Hemmetti... Joutuu sitten alkaa taistelemaan tuon busybox käännön kanssa, jota jo kerran yritin ja se loppui lyhyeen. Se kyllä onnistuu, kun taas osaa lukea niitä virheilmoituksia !! Koska täälläkin olikos se "kurg" joka oli vipille kääntänyt uudemman busyboxin.

Tftboot versiossa sen asentaminen ei ole ongelma, mutta flash purkissa pitää sitten taas kikkailla sen bootin kanssa.
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Avatar
rofafor
Optikkoliikkeen kopiovastaava
Viestit: 1365
Liittynyt: 26.03.2004 3:00
Paikkakunta: Internet

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ja rofafor » 25.07.2013 23:27

Critter kirjoitti:Vaikuttaisi vissin sitten siltä, ette ko. tukea ole. Koska locale komentoa ei löydy.
Busyboxin lisäksi pitää generoida ne locale-tiedostot käytetyn c-kirjaston mukaan. En tiedä mikä siinä on käytössä, mutta veikkaisin uClibc:tä, jolloin muistaakseni halutut localet pitää määritellä configurella ennen paketin kääntämistä.

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 26.07.2013 0:10

rofafor kirjoitti:
Critter kirjoitti:Vaikuttaisi vissin sitten siltä, ette ko. tukea ole. Koska locale komentoa ei löydy.
Busyboxin lisäksi pitää generoida ne locale-tiedostot käytetyn c-kirjaston mukaan. En tiedä mikä siinä on käytössä, mutta veikkaisin uClibc:tä, jolloin muistaakseni halutut localet pitää määritellä configurella ennen paketin kääntämistä.
Voe voe. Alkaa olla omat akut taas tyhjinä tän kanssa. Busybox configuroitiin make menuconfig:lla ja siellä ei ollut kuin yks täppä tuohon liittyen (enable locale support tmjs.). Täppäsin sen ja poistelin jotain optioita joiden ajattelin olevan ihan turhia (enemmänkin olisi pitänyt poistaa, mutta ei vaan jaksanut). Lisäksi valitsin jonkin static hommelin, ettei tulisi mitään extra kirjastoja.

Veikkaan että v...iks menee.. :?

EDIT: 3 kertaa joutunut aloittaa alusta... Käytännössä keskeytynyt johonkin ominaisuuteen, jonka olen todennut turhaksi.. uudelleen conffia ja taas makea... Nyt nukkumaan ja aamulla taas pettyneenä katsomaan, että mihin se tökkäsi.. :)
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 26.07.2013 1:56

En vielä malttanut..

Sain uuden busyboxin... Nyt pitäisi kikkailla ne symboliset linkit. Onkohan kurgin postissa käynyt joku copypastebugi ? Siellä on tälläinen rivi jolla pitäisi luoda ne linkit:

Koodi: Valitse kaikki

busybox | grep 'Currently defined functions:' -A30 | grep '^\s.*,' | tr , '\n' | xargs -n1 ln -s bu$
Itselläni tuo ei toiminut ja tuolla taas kummittelee tuo $ dollari lopussa..

EDIT: EI PERKELE... HEH.. Ajoin tuon / hakemistossa ja nyt ne on siellä kaikki..

EDIT: Joo olisi pitänyt olla /bin/ hakemistossa ja loppuolisi ollut xargs -n1 ln -s busybox

EDIT: No ei perkele... infinite boot loop tuolla uudella pussyboxilla. Takaisin vanhaan... ja nukkumaan.. ehkä huomenna sitten taas.
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 26.07.2013 11:03

No ei se locale komento ollut ainakaan ilmestynyt uuteen busyboxiin. Ilmeisesti vaatii sitten jotain toimenpiteitä ennen kääntöä?
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Avatar
rofafor
Optikkoliikkeen kopiovastaava
Viestit: 1365
Liittynyt: 26.03.2004 3:00
Paikkakunta: Internet

Re: Vs: 5€ VDR streamdev-client

Viesti Kirjoittaja rofafor » 26.07.2013 12:12

Critter kirjoitti:No ei se locale komento ollut ainakaan ilmestynyt uuteen busyboxiin.
Ei busyboxissa itsessään ole locale-komentoa ainakaan helpin mukaan. :) Käännä se C-kirjasto uudestaan seuraavaksi ja sitten katsot, että gettext-paketti löytyy.

Critter
Yli-ihminen
Viestit: 868
Liittynyt: 16.12.2008 19:25

Re: Vs: 5€ VDR streamdev-client

Viesti Kirjoittaja Critter » 26.07.2013 12:18

rofafor kirjoitti:
Critter kirjoitti:No ei se locale komento ollut ainakaan ilmestynyt uuteen busyboxiin.
Ei busyboxissa itsessään ole locale-komentoa ainakaan helpin mukaan. :)
:)

Tuli tässä mieleen, että onkohan sitä Busyboxia kuitenkaan käännetty uClibc:llä, kun ainakaan native build enviromentisä ei löytynyt mitään siihen viittaavaa ? Toisaalta taas tuo originaali busybox on ns. valmmistajan jäljiltä eikä herra hilseen. Yritän juuri tässä käännellä uClibc:tä ja siihen niitä locaaleja.
Mitäköhän locaaleja kannattaisi sisällyttää ? Kun tuon vipin "muistikin" on rajallinen. Vai viekö noi localet juuri mitään tilaa ? Jos vie, niin varmaan suomi, saksa, englanti muut saakoon kärsiä. :D

Ja mitä charsettejä ? Riittääkö pelkkä ISO-8859-15 (UTF-8 tulee kaiketi automatic).
RIP VDR
VU+ DUO2 (OPENVIX 5), 2xDual T2/C viritin, La Digital CI+ CAM, 1 TB HD, LG 60PN650T, Chromecast 2
LG 55UH770V + PS4 + Wetek Play

Vastaa Viestiin